Serie B Week 12 Round-up

It proved to be a very positive weekend for Cagliari, as the Rossoblu beat Modena whilst also having the extra pleasure of seeing closest rivals Cesena pick up a surprise defeat away to Latina and their new manager Mario Somma.

Meanwhile the Galletti of Bari now find themselves in third after their win against Salernitana on Friday evening. At the bottom Como continue to give up points from a winning position. Just above them the relegation battle looks set to be a humdinger this season as only four points separate 14th from 21st.

We start though with the aforementioned Bari and their match against Salernitana at the Stadio San Nicola on Friday evening. The match itself kicked off amid a sizzling atmosphere as the Bari faithful had the stadium rocking long before kick-off time.

To be fair to the Granata they also brought a sizeable away contingent who ably contributed to the sea of flare’s and fire crackers going off around the arena. To the match itself and it was the hosts who had their fans in raptures. As only seven minutes in a cross from deep left from Del Grosso found a completely unmarked Riccardo Maniero inside the box. From there the big striker exquisitely volleyed the ball into the bottom left hand corner.

As the match began to wear on both sides would have plenty chances although only one or two had the keepers at either end in anyway worried. Then with 20 minutes remaining Bari fans got that familiar sinking feeling as Salernitana drew level.

A corner from the right was headed on at the near post into the centre of the six-yard box where it was smashed home first time by Donnarumma. Bari need not have worried though as ten minutes later part two of the Galletti’s bald brigade Francesco Valiani (The other being Rosina) moved onto Guiseppe De Luca’s low cross from the left to side foot home and give Bari a massive win.

Onto Saturday and as mentioned earlier it proved a very good one for Cagliari as they beat Modena 2-1 at the Sant’Elia. Joao Pedro gave the Sardinians the lead on seven minutes. A scramble in the box eventually broke into the path of Pedro who made no mistake drilling the ball along the carpet into the left corner.

Despite Modena’s lowly league position, they were not about to roll over easily and more than put it up to their opponents. They were rewarded for this endeavour on 22 minutes when Stanco showed more determination than those around him to get his head on a corner from the left to equalise.

However, things would go pear shaped late on into the first half for the Gialloblu. First Joao Pedro would score his and Cagliari’s second racing onto a ball over the top before sliding it under the body of Provedel in the goal.

Then only two minutes later Popescu would be given his second yellow of the match for a needless obstruction down by the touchline. Modena were now presented with a mountain to climb for the second half. In the end though it would prove unassailable as Cagliari would go on to dominate the rest of the match without adding to their lead.

The win however does see them move three points clear at the top.

That is because Cesena went down to a 1-0 defeat to Latina at the Stadio Franconi. The only goal of the game coming 20 minutes from time as Daniele Corvia bundled home from only a yard out to give Mister Somma a win in his first match in charge.

Elsewhere Novara continued their relentless march up the table with a ruthless 4-0 win over Brescia another side who had been in decent form heading into the match. Evacuo gave the Azzurri the lead after only four minutes calmly sliding home after a great run and through ball by Gonzalez had set him up.

Gonzalez would prove pivotal again in Novara’s second after he was eventually brought down by Brescia keeper Minelli after a lung bursting run. The foul resulted in a penalty and the keeper being given his marching orders.

Evacuo then sent stand in Accari the wrong way to double the hosts lead. Two minutes later on 54 minutes it was 3-0 as defender Magnus Troest headed home a corner from the left. The rout was finally completed on 77 minutes when sub Andrej Galabinov poked home with his big toe. A great win for an on fire Novara side.

Livorno blew their chance to move closer at the top as they went down 1-0 at the Stadio Piola against Pro Vercelli. A Maicon own goal on 33 minutes enough to separate the two sides in the end.

Pescara were another side to suffer a surprising defeat as they lost 2-1 at home to Ternana. Falletti gave the Rossoverde the lead on 16 minutes tapping home from six yards out after some poor defending. Gianluca Caprari would draw the Delfini level on 26 minutes smashing home an indirect free from inside the box.

Both sides would then be reduced to ten men before Dugandzic would steal it at the death for the away side to give them an unexpected and precious three points.

Also around the league Trapani bounced back from four defeats on the spin in emphatic circumstances as they would beat Spezia 5-1 much to the delight of Serse Cosmi and his backroom team.

Vicenza beat Ascoli 3-0 at the Stadio Menti with the goals all coming in the first half courtesy of Cinelli, Raicevic and an own goal from Vita. Como threw away the lead twice away to Virtus Entella. Ganz opened the scoring for the visitors only for Caputo to reply for Entella.

Ganz would once more score for Como but Pellizzer would play spoiler this time levelling on 66 minutes. 2-2 it finished.

In the late evening match on Sunday the Grifone, Perugia had a 2-0 win over Virtus Lanciano. The final match of the weekend will take place on Monday night and see Crotone play hosts to Avellino.

Week 12 Results:

Fri: Bari 2-1 Salernitana, Sat: Cagliari 2-1 Modena, Latina 1-0 Cesena, Novara 4-0 Brescia, Pescara 1-2 Ternana, Pro Vercelli 1-0 Livorno, Trapani 5-1 Spezia, Vicenza 3-0 Ascoli, Virtus Entella 2-2 Como, Perugia 2-0 Virtus Lanciano, Mon: Crotone v Avellino.
